The Fisher Labs GOLDBUG Pro Coil Combo is a professional-grade gold metal detector featuring dual waterproof search coils (5" and 10"), a lightweight 2.8 lb ergonomic design, and a high-sensitivity 19 kHz operating frequency. Designed for both beginners and seasoned treasure hunters, it offers precise target identification, durable battery-powered operation, and a 5-year warranty, making it a reliable tool for uncovering gold nuggets and valuable metals in diverse environments.

An Awesome Coin Shooter
Still just a beginner I like to coin hunt at local parks in the play areas where the swing sets and slides are. The Gold Bug is an awesome coin shooter. Just set the detector to "all metal mode" and set the discrimination to 70 and it will reject almost all trash and only detect coins. I am still learning how to detect other items but coins are so easy. I stopped at a local park on the way to work this morning using the machine for the second time and in just over 1 hour this is my total haul = 14 dimes and 30 pennies, a tiny pin, a machine screw and a small piece of hardware. I also have a Garrett Pro Pinpointer that helped with quick recovery. After shooting 44 coins in 75 minutes as a noob I highly recommend the Gold Bug. While it is downplayed for finding coins I find the opposite to be true and here is the proof.

Good Intermediate Rig
Bought this for some outdoor adventuring at my ranch in New Mexico. I take this back into the juniper forest and have found all sorts of interesting things. My favorite was the half-buried mule shoe, as shown. I have also found very old heavy equipment parts, a 1940's era thermos bottle, and a small meteorite (about a 1/4in across). Depths are usually shallow, although I found a mysterious steel pipe buried about 8 inches down in the driveway. After careful excavation, it turned out to be some random piece of pipe. I would never have known it was there without this detector, plus it helped me scour a work area for sharp metals pieces, after some construction work. I've been using this for over a year and I'm still on the first battery! Okay, I don't use it EVERY day, but I am amazed at the battery life. Be sure to add a hand-held detector. The Gold Bug gets one pretty close to the target, but the hand-held detector zeroes in. If it's small, one could really miss something good, using only the Gold Bug. Haven't found any gold nuggets yet, but if they're out there, this device will probably find it. Not flakes, though. It would probably take a small nugget to get a solid signal worth digging for. Great product; good value. Happy customer!

Super fast, super price and super cool!
This thing is a GREAT Gold Detector! Iron soil readout, easy ground balance, super simple interface and sensitive(19khz). Aside for the added manual fine tuning of the ground balance on the pro it seems to be exactly the same(using a Side by side depth/sensitivity comparison). Shares coils with the f75 (Teknetics T2), GoldBug pro (Teknetics G2) and Teknetics greek series,..I can get by fine with using the auto ground balance just fine for the price(paid only 380! great sale day I suppose). Fast FREE shipping, clean, as expected. If you are over the Gold this thing WILL tell you. Still gotta know where to look! Thank you!
